Transaction 0017bae09d4dd28fa50dc39c36ec849901f01610950da366e21f75a9debed63b
2 Input
2 Outputs
- 0017bae09d4dd28fa50dc39c36ec849901f01610950da366e21f75a9debed63b:0
- 0017bae09d4dd28fa50dc39c36ec849901f01610950da366e21f75a9debed63b:1
value 522712
address 1L37tujfzBzTzt4H2zt3pRKiuPFvtEMCbn
value 1984000
address 38ZUSkvFsTzvKFMzCTHo2GLjuzDaguZG6M